With appearances on Em 's 8 Mile soundtrack and a debut album, Cheers, in the can, Trice reaches for the brass ring on the follow-up, Second Round's on Me. And he gets off to a brilliant start with lead-off single "Since They Wanna Know." Built out of the powerhouse hometown hard-rock of Power of Zeus's 1970 hitter "It Couldn't Be Me," the track became the unofficial theme song of the third season of HBO's series Entourage, and was subsequently heard by millions.
